The two comparisons for this paper will be in the Business field and the Computer Science field. In 2011, the average (mean) salary in Business was $50,446 on the other hand Computer Science was $59,234. Additionally, in 2012 the mean salary for Business was $51,541 on the other hand Computer Science was $60,038. The mean for 2011 was $54,840 and the mean for 2012 was $55,790 (Fastenberg, 2012). In summary, the two fields experienced a percent change in base salaries.
